Letterkenny Rovers v Milford Utd

Wednesday 31st May 2023

The Youths had a comfortable victory over Milford United at the Aura this evening making it 5 wins out of 5 as we go into the three week break for the Leaving Cert.
Among the goalscorers was Faolan Gibson with a hat-trick. Others to score included Sam Harvey, Luke Parke, Reid Kelly, Aaron Temple and Dan Coyle.
We wish the boys the best of luck in their exams which get underway next week.
They will be in action again on 28th June.

Killea/Raphoe 0 - 3 Letterkenny Rovers

Friday 26th May 2023

Our Youths made the sunny trip to Killea/Raphoe this evening for their latest League fixture and came away with a 3-0 win.

A bright start with some good spells of possession was rewarded when Robbie Murphy struck a fantastic effort into the roof of the net from just inside the box after 7 mins.

Rovers continued to probe with some good attacking play out wide and added a second after 25mins when a brilliant Sam Harvey cross ended with Murphy getting his second.
Killea/Raphoe started the second half on the front foot and were getting on top in midfield until Rovers gradually composed themselves and came back into it. Murphy got his hat-trick on 70mins and Rovers had a couple of more chances near the end when the best of those fell to Dan Coyle. The Killea/Raphoe keeper had a super game for them whilst Murphy with his 3 goals, Faolan Gibson, Rudi Minnock and Jack Long had impressive displays for Rovers.
